摘要: 近年来,服务器闪退问题越来越普遍,严重影响了用户的使用体验。本文将从多方面深入剖析服务器闪退的原因,使读者更加全面地了解服务器闪退的背景和内涵。
图片:
一、操作系统问题
操作系统是服务器的核心组成部分,当操作系统出现异常或问题时,就会导致服务器闪退。其中最常见的原因是内存泄漏,应用程序错误以及文件系统错误。应对这些问题的方法包括升级操作系统版本、调整内存管理策略,增加硬盘空间等。
此外,还有一些隐藏问题,如软件缺陷也可能导致操作系统闪退。目前,一些开源软件在设计和开发时没有考虑到服务器的负载和安全等问题,这些问题在实际应用中会逐渐暴露出来,造成服务器闪退。
二、硬件故障
另一个可能导致服务器闪退的原因是硬件故障。企业应该定期检查服务器硬件,及时更换或维修故障硬件,确保服务器的稳定性和可靠性。
硬件问题可以包括任何与服务器相关的硬件件部分,例如电源问题、过热,内存模块失效等,由于硬件故障可能难以检测和防止,因此更换故障组件通常是唯一可行的解决方案。
三、病毒和恶意软件攻击
服务器防护比个人电脑的防护更重要,因为服务器储存了更多敏感信息,因此,服务器也面临着各种网络攻击。若病毒和恶意软件攻击成功,则可能导致服务器崩溃或涉密信息泄露,造成致命影响。
解决该问题的办法是安装反病毒软件、增强网络安全意识、定期更新防病毒软件、定期更换密码等。
四、应用程序问题
应用程序是服务器运行的最重要组成部分,因此,一旦应用程序出现问题,则会造成服务器闪退。这些问题可能具有不同的形式,例如应用程序内存泄漏、应用程序错误处理等等。
应对应用程序问题的方法包括升级应用程序版本、调整配置参数、优化代码,例如降低无必要的IO、避免死锁、避免循环等常见问题,这些调整有助于减少服务器发生闪退的概率。
结论
服务器闪退问题一直是大家关注的重点,本文提供了多种可能导致服务器闪退的原因。为保证良好的用户体验及信息安全,企业应优先选择高质量的服务器,同时,建议对服务器进行定期检查、保护,防止出现问题。
评论前必须登录!
注册